"foreperiod" meaning in English

See foreperiod in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: foreperiods [plural]
Etymology: fore- + period Etymology templates: {{prefix|en|fore|period}} fore- + period Head templates: {{en-noun}} foreperiod (plural foreperiods)
  1. A time interval, in reaction time experiments, between the ready signal and the stimulus
